Unusual Sounds From Unit
When an air conditioning unit starts making unusual noises, it often signals potential issues that may need prompt action. Typical noises include rattling, which may suggest loose components, or whistling, suggesting a coolant escape. A grinding noise could suggest motor problems, while a buzzing sound may denote electrical issues. These sounds not only disrupt comfort but can also lead to more extensive damage if ignored. Homeowners should take these signs seriously and think about contacting a skilled expert to diagnose and address the underlying problems. Prompt maintenance can prevent further complications and ensure the unit operates efficiently, maintaining a comfortable living environment year-round. Ignoring these noises may result in costly repairs eventually.

Elevated Energy Charges
Often, residents may observe a sudden increase in their utility charges, which can signal that their air conditioning system requires attention. Increased energy consumption is often attributed to various hidden problems, such as clogged air filters, refrigerant leaks, or malfunctioning components. These problems force the system to operate more intensively to keep set temperatures, leading to higher operational costs. Homeowners should monitor their electricity costs consistently and check them to previous time periods or years for unusual changes. Additionally, odd noises or reduced cooling efficiency can further indicate that repairs are necessary. Resolving these issues promptly can not only restore efficiency but also prevent more significant problems and expenses in the future, guaranteeing a comfortable home atmosphere throughout the year.

Quick Fixes for Conventional AC Malfunctions
Regular tune-ups can help prevent many issues, but even properly serviced air conditioning systems can encounter problems. Homeowners may face typical problems such as insufficient cooling, strange noises, or frequent cycling. A simple solution for inadequate cooling often requires examining the thermostat configuration and making sure they are adjusted properly. Additionally, inspecting and cleaning the air filters can enhance airflow and performance.
For unusual sounds, homeowners should first examine the unit for loose fittings and debris. Tightening bolts and removing blockages can relieve many acoustic issues. If the AC constantly turns on and off, inspecting the compressor and checking for refrigerant levels can present solutions.
In conclusion, making sure the outdoor unit remains debris-free of debris can boost overall performance. While these quick remedies can resolve immediate issues, seeking a professional for ongoing concerns is recommended to prevent further deterioration.
Guide to Extend the Lifespan of Your AC System
A properly serviced air conditioning system can last considerably longer, ensuring comfort for homeowners year after year. Routine maintenance is essential; this includes replacing filters every one to three months to support efficient airflow. Professional inspections should occur at least once a year to identify potential issues early.
Maintaining a clean outdoor unit, including leaves and dirt removal, helps preserve peak performance. Homeowners should also confirm that vents and registers remain open to allow proper air circulation throughout the home.
Moreover, tuning the thermostat to a steady temperature can decrease strain on the system. Installing a programmable thermostat allows for more efficient energy management.
Finally, installing a power surge guard can safeguard the unit from electrical damage. By adhering to these practices, homeowners can greatly extend the lifespan of their air conditioning systems while experiencing a comfortable living environment.

What Signs Reveal a Coolant Escape?
Symptoms of a refrigerant leak are marked by hissing noises, compromised cooling efficiency, ice accumulation on coils, and mounting energy bills. These markers suggest a need for qualified review to prevent intensifying problems to the air conditioning system.

How Often Should I Replace My AC Filter?
Air filters must be changed every one to three months, relying on usage and the model of filter. Routine replacement strengthens air quality and system capability, finally sustaining the lifespan of the air conditioning unit.
